ZIP code 74521 is a sparsely populated ZIP (a standard USPS delivery area) in Albion, Pushmataha County, Oklahoma, home to just 217 residents across 24.7 square miles, a density of 9 people per square mile, in the Chicago time zone.
ZIP 74521 sits on the lower end of the income spectrum: median household income is $35,000 (44% below the average Oklahoma ZIP), while per-capita income is $22,663. The poverty rate is 9.3%, with unemployment at 0.0%; those measures add context to the income figure. Home values sit below the statewide ZIP benchmark: the median is $45,000 (71% below the average Oklahoma ZIP), and median rent is $725; owner occupancy is 83.3%.
Formal educational attainment runs low here: just 0.0% of adults hold a bachelor's degree or higher, the median age is 51.4, and the average commute is -.
